Kunle Afolayan is one of the select group of filmmakers who gets us excited about Nollywood! His last movie, “The Figurine” broke box office records in Nigeria and won several awards.
He is back with a brand new movie set for release in 2012. The movie is titled “Phone Swap“. From the teaser below, you get a pretty good premise of the plot but we are told that “all is not as it seems” and there will be lots of exciting twists in the movie.
